Wedding: 29 April 2008
Farthing Chapel and Hall
How did you meet? Through the Westside International Church
The proposal: Hedwicks at Aloe Ridge; A romantic dinner for two.
What theme or atmosphere did you create on your Big Day? Our theme was Romance and Elegance, and the atmosphere was just amazing - cant't describe it any further than that.
Describe your Table Décor/flowers or Gifts to guests: We had ceramic vases with pink and orange roses, with pink and orange runners and candles. The gifts to the guests were two champaign glasses wraped in a box - one glass said "Love" and the other one said "Unity".
Wedding Dress: Off-White fitted dress, lace overlay, continuing into the train. Very romantic and gorgeous.
Wedding Cake: 2 Tier cake. The bottom tier was a fruit cake and the top tier was a lemon sponge cake, with butter icing, displayed on a mirror with orange roses surrounding it. There was a miniture bouquet placed on top.
The Best thing about being a Bride: Being the centre of attention for just one day in my life, and having all my loved ones around me all at once.
The Best thing about being a Groom: Being the mand standing next to the most beautiful woman in the world.
Highlights/Special/Funny incidents of the day: Having the whole family together celebrating such an event! Also walking down the isle and seeing such emotion in my husband-to-be's face.
What have you learned from this experience: Have an awesome photographer to catch all the moments you miss, as the day vanishes far too quickly.
Any advice you would like to give other bridal couples? Stay calm, enjoy every moment of planning and the day as it will only happen once - what's the fun in stressing??
